How Long Is 2 Inch?
2 Inch equals 5.08 cm and 50.8 mm — a credit card (long side).
Two inches is a small measurement, but it appears in everyday life more often than you might think. It equals 5.08 centimeters, 50.8 millimeters, 0.167 feet, and 0.0508 meters. If you’ve ever held a standard AA battery, you’ve already seen something that’s almost exactly 2 inches long.

Two U.S. Quarter Coins Side by Side

A U.S. quarter has an official diameter of 0.955 inches (24.26 mm). Place two quarters edge to edge, and together they measure about 1.91 inches. That’s only 0.09 inch shorter than 2 inches, making this one of the closest coin-based references available.
Because many people carry loose change in a wallet, purse, or vehicle, this is a convenient measuring trick. Simply lay the two coins next to each other in a straight line. If the object you’re comparing is just a tiny bit longer than the two quarters combined, it’s almost exactly 2 inches long. It’s also a memorable comparison because the diameter of U.S. coins is standardized by the U.S. Mint, making the reference consistent every time.
Accuracy: ★★★★☆ Within 5% of exactly 2 inches.

Hockey Puck Thickness

A regulation ice hockey puck measures exactly 1 inch thick. Stack two hockey pucks directly on top of each other, and together they create a height of exactly 2 inches. This provides a fun and memorable way to picture the measurement if you have sports equipment at home.
The comparison is especially useful because hockey pucks are manufactured to precise dimensions. Whether you’re organizing sports gear or explaining measurements to children, two stacked pucks offer a reliable demonstration of what 2 inches looks like.
Accuracy: ★★★★★ Two regulation hockey pucks stacked together equal exactly 2 inches.

2 Inches in CM, MM, Feet, Meters, and Yards
Knowing the metric and Imperial equivalents of 2 inches makes it much easier to understand product dimensions, DIY instructions, and measurements from around the world. Here’s how 2 inches converts into other common units and why each conversion matters.
2 Inches in Centimeters
Two inches is exactly 5.08 centimeters. This is the metric conversion you’ll see most often when shopping on international websites or reading product specifications. A length of 5.08 cm is close to the width of many compact adhesive notepads and small decorative patches used on clothing and backpacks. If you purchase products from countries that use the metric system, remembering that 2 inches equals 5.08 cm helps you compare sizes quickly without using a calculator.
2 Inches in Millimeters
In millimeters, 2 inches equals 50.8 millimeters. Engineers, machinists, designers, and manufacturers often work in millimeters because they allow much more precise measurements. A distance of about 50 mm is common in mechanical parts, plumbing fittings, camera accessories, and woodworking projects. Knowing that 2 inches is just over 50 mm makes it easier to understand technical drawings and assembly instructions.
2 Inches in Feet
Two inches is 0.167 feet, or exactly one-sixth of a foot. While this number isn’t commonly used in everyday conversation, it becomes useful when measuring rooms, furniture, or construction materials where larger measurements are recorded in feet. For example, if you’re installing trim or cutting lumber, converting small measurements into feet helps when reading building plans or using digital measuring tools.
2 Inches in Meters
Two inches equals 0.0508 meters. Although meters are usually used for measuring larger objects such as rooms, vehicles, or outdoor spaces, knowing this conversion is useful when reading scientific documents or international product manuals. It also helps when switching between metric and Imperial measuring tapes, which often display both units together.
2 Inches in Yards
In yards, 2 inches equals approximately 0.0556 yards. Since one yard contains 36 inches, this represents only a small fraction of a yard. Fabric stores, landscaping suppliers, and sports fields commonly use yards instead of inches, so understanding this relationship can help when estimating shorter distances within larger measurements.
